Step 1: Choose the Right Size
Before putting on your knee pads, make sure you have chosen the correct size. Ill-fitting knee pads can be uncomfortable and may not provide adequate protection. Measure the circumference of your knee and refer to the manufacturer’s sizing chart to find the perfect fit.

Step 2: Roll Up Your Pants
To easily slide the knee pads on, roll up your pants just above your knees. This will prevent any fabric from getting in the way and ensure a snug fit.

Step 3: Position the Knee Pads
Place the knee pads over your knees, making sure the padding is centered over your kneecaps. The top and bottom of the knee pad should align with the top and bottom of your knee.

Step 4: Secure the Straps
Most knee pads have adjustable straps that help keep them in place. Start securing the bottom strap around your calf, just below your knee. Then, tighten the top strap around your thigh, above your knee. Make sure the straps are snug but not too tight, as this can restrict blood flow.

Step 5: Test for Comfort and Range of Motion
After securing the knee pads, stand up and bend your knees to ensure they are comfortable and allow for a full range of motion. If the knee pads feel too tight or limit your movement, adjust the straps accordingly.

Common Questions about Volleyball Knee Pads:

1. Do I need to wear knee pads for volleyball?
While knee pads are not mandatory in volleyball, they are highly recommended for players of all skill levels to prevent injuries.

2. Can I wear knee pads over my leggings?
Yes, knee pads can be worn over leggings or any other type of athletic pants. Just make sure to roll up the fabric before putting on the knee pads.

3. How often should I replace my knee pads?
It is recommended to replace knee pads every season or whenever they show signs of wear and tear, such as frayed straps or thinning padding.

4. Can I wash my knee pads?
Most knee pads are machine washable. Follow the manufacturer’s instructions for the best cleaning method.

5. Can I wear knee pads for other sports?
Yes, knee pads can be worn for various sports that involve impact or sliding, such as basketball, soccer, or roller der.

6. Should I wear one or two knee pads?
It is recommended to wear knee pads on both knees to ensure balanced protection and support.

7. Can I wear knee pads under my volleyball shorts?
Yes, knee pads can be worn under volleyball shorts if preferred. Just make sure they are still positioned correctly over your knees.

8. Can I wear knee pads if I have sensitive skin?
Yes, knee pads are designed to be comfortable and should not irritate sensitive skin. Look for knee pads with moisture-wicking fabric to prevent sweat build-up.

9. Can I wear knee pads during practice sessions?
Absolutely! It is essential to wear knee pads during practice sessions as well to minimize the risk of knee injuries.

10. Do knee pads affect my jumping ability?
When properly fitted, knee pads should not significantly affect your jumping ability. Make sure they are not too tight around your knees.

11. Can I wear knee pads if I have knee pain?
Yes, knee pads can provide additional support and alleviate knee pain. However, consult a healthcare professional if you have persistent or severe knee pain.

12. Do professional volleyball players wear knee pads?
Yes, the majority of professional volleyball players wear knee pads to protect their knees during matches.

13. Can I wear knee pads if I have large calves?
Yes, knee pads are designed to be adjustable to fit various leg sizes. Look for knee pads with stretchable straps for a better fit.

14. Can I wear knee pads if I have a knee brace?
Yes, knee pads can be worn over a knee brace for added protection and support. Ensure that both the knee pad and brace are properly positioned.
